Unlocking Your Body Burning Potential
L-Carnitine, a naturally occurring amino compound, is gaining increasing attention for its role in enhancing metabolic function. This essential nutrient performs a key role in transporting saturated fatty acids into the mitochondria, the energy-producing centers of your cells, where they can be burned for energy. While it's not a magic solution for body reduction, supplementing with L-Carnitine *may* contribute in improving adipose burning, particularly when paired with regular physical activity and a healthy diet. Research suggests various types of L-Carnitine, such as L-Carnitine Tartrate and Acetyl-L-Carnitine, might offer distinct benefits, so researching these options with a medical professional is always suggested.

Boost Your Physique's Rate: PQQ, CoQ10, & L-Carnitine
Feeling sluggish? Want to enhance your body’s natural power to use fuel? Consider incorporating these three powerful nutrients into your routine: Pyrroloquinoline Quinone (PQQ), Coenzyme Q10 (CoQ10), and L-Carnitine. PQQ functions a critical role in cellular biogenesis – essentially, it helps generate new cellular organelles within your cells. At the same time, CoQ10 is a renowned antioxidant and necessary component for cellular function, aiding in the creation of adenosine triphosphate. Finally, L-Carnitine facilitates in transporting fatty acids into the cells to be oxidized for fuel. A combination of these compounds can work in concert to rev up your energy system and promote holistic well-being.
